
Cymbidium Eastern Venus 'Haruichiban'
(goeringii x Sleeping Beauty)
This is a Japanese 'Waran' compact Cymbidum hybrid which uses goeringii to keep the plant small. In addition, it can flower two seasons, summer or winter! These plants are known for their upright stems, which do not need staking. The flowers should have a light, sweet fragrance from the goeringii, sometimes reminiscent of musk.
As the example photo shows, once established, these are capable of producing multiple flower spikes. Note that it is common for this variety to have some black markings on the foliage.
